RNA Polymerase is the enzyme responsible for adding RNA nucleotides to make mRNA.
The process in which a mRNA molecule forms (by base-pairing) along a part of a DNA molecule is called transcription.
A polymerase is commonly used for amplifying DNA in a process called PCR (polymerase chain reaction). PCR is used to make copies of specific DNA sequences, which is essential for various genetic testing, molecular biology research, and diagnostic applications.

Before RNA polymerase can make RNA, the DNA molecule must be unwound and the double helix separated to expose the sequence of nucleotides that will be used to transcribe the RNA. This process is facilitated by proteins that help open the DNA molecule for transcription.

The process wherein messenger RNQ (or mRNA) is given a message is called transcription. In this process, n mRNA molecule is made (or transcribed) using DNA as the template. Essentially, the nucleotide sequence on a gene is read by an enzyme called RNA polymerase which synthesizes the mRNA molecule. Put simply, RNA polymerase scans the length of DNA until a gene is encountered. When the enzyme reaches the correct position, it begins adding complimentary nucleotides to make the mRNA molecule. This way, the entire gene is transcribed and copied on to the mRNA molecule.
